What Defines a "Good" Robot Vacuum Cleaner?

The definition of a "good" robot vacuum extends beyond simple suction power. It includes a mix of elements that add to reliable cleaning, ease of use, and long-term worth. Here are the crucial aspects to think about:

1. Navigation and Mapping Prowess:

A robot vacuum's capability to navigate your home smartly dictates its cleaning efficiency and coverage. There are a number of navigation technologies used, each with its own strengths:

  • Random Navigation: These entry-level designs move in an apparently random pattern, bouncing off challenges up until the battery runs low. While budget friendly, they can be less efficient, missing spots or cleaning areas several times.
  • Methodical Navigation (Row-by-Row/Zig-Zag): These robots tidy in straight, parallel lines, guaranteeing more systematic coverage. They are usually more effective than random navigation models.
  • Smart Mapping with S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ping): This advanced innovation, frequently using L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) or camera-based systems, enables the robot to create a comprehensive map of your home. This map enables:
    • Efficient Path Planning: Optimized cleaning routes for faster and more complete protection.
    • Zoned Cleaning: Target specific spaces or areas for cleaning straight from an app.
    • Virtual Walls and No-Go Zones: Define boundaries to avoid the robot from getting in particular locations, like delicate carpets or pet bowls.
    • Multi-Floor Mapping: Some advanced models can save maps of numerous floorings, ideal for multi-story homes.

2. Suction Power and Cleaning Performance:

The primary function of a robot vacuum is, of course, cleaning. Suction power is an essential indication of its capability to raise dirt, dust, and debris from various floor types.

  • Floor Type Matters: Homes with primarily difficult floorings (wood, tile, laminate) might not require the most effective suction, while homes with carpets and carpets will benefit from greater suction to effectively extract dirt and pet hair embedded in the fibers.
  • Brush Roll Design: The brush roll beneath the robot plays a vital role in agitating dirt and directing it towards the suction nozzle. Various brush roll designs are optimized for various floor types. Some feature bristles for carpets, while others use rubber blades or a combination for tough floors and pet hair management.
  • Specialized Features: Look for functions like "carpet boost," where the robot automatically increases suction when it discovers carpet, and edge cleaning modes, utilizing side brushes to successfully tidy along walls and baseboards.

3. Battery Life and Coverage Area:

Battery life dictates for how long your robot vacuum can clean up on a single charge and, subsequently, the size of the location it can cover.

  • Consider Your Home Size: Larger homes will need robots with longer battery life. Some models can run for 90-120 minutes or more, while others may use 60 minutes or less.
  • Auto-Recharge and Resume: Many robot vacuums include auto-recharge. When the battery is low, they instantly go back to their charging dock, recharge, and after that resume cleaning from where they left off. This is particularly beneficial for bigger homes.

4. Smart Features and Convenience:

Modern robot vacuums typically come geared up with a series of smart features that enhance their functionality and user experience:

  • App Control: Most smart robot vacuum cleaner uk vacuums can be controlled via a smartphone app, permitting you to:
    • Start, stop, and time out cleaning cycles remotely.
    • Set up cleaning times.
    • Monitor cleaning development and battery status.
    • Access maps, set zones, and virtual walls (for mapping designs).
    • Change suction power and cleaning modes.
  • Voice Control Integration: Compatibility with vo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ant makes it possible for hands-free control through voice commands.
  • Mopping Functionality: Some robot vacuums are hybrid gadgets, integrating a mopping function. These frequently feature a water tank and a mopping pad that drags behind the vacuum, damp-mopping hard floorings.
  • Barrier Avoidance: Advanced models utilize sensing units to identify and prevent barriers like furnishings legs, pet bowls, and cable televisions, decreasing the possibilities of getting stuck or bumping into items.
  • Dustbin Capacity and Ease of Emptying: A bigger dustbin decreases the frequency of clearing. Consider the ease of getting rid of and emptying the dustbin - some are simpler and less messy than others.
  • Purification System: HEPA filters are advantageous for allergic reaction victims, as they trap fine dust particles and allergens.
  • Sound Level: Robot vacuums differ in noise levels. If noise level of sensitivity is an issue, search for models that are promoted as quieter.

Selecting the Right Robot Vacuum for Your Needs:

Selecting the ideal robot vacuum depends on your specific home environment and cleaning priorities. Think about these factors:

  • Your Floor Type:
    • Predominantly Hard Floors: Focus on designs with effective methodical navigation, good suction, and think about a vacuum-mop hybrid for added floor cleaning abilities.
    • Carpets and Rugs: Prioritize high suction power, a brush roll created for carpets, and potentially functions like carpet increase.
    • Blended Flooring: Look for versatile models that carry out well on both hard floors and carpets, ideally with automatic floor type detection and suction change.
  • Home Size and Layout:
    • Apartments or Small Homes: A basic design with random or methodical navigation and basic battery life might be adequate.
    • Larger Homes or Multi-Level Homes: Invest in a robot hoover and mop with smart mapping, long battery life, auto-recharge and resume, and potentially multi-floor mapping capabilities. Consider having several robots for various floorings or by hand moving one robot between levels.
  • Pet Owners: Pet hair is a typical cleaning difficulty. Search for robot vacuums specifically developed for pet owners, defined by:
    • Strong Suction: To efficiently pick up pet hair and dander.
    • Tangle-Free Brush Rolls: To minimize hair wrap and preserve cleaning efficiency.
    • Larger Dustbins: Pet hair can rapidly fill up dustbins.
    • HEPA Filters: To trap pet dander and allergens.
  • Spending plan: Robot vacuum rates range considerably. Develop your spending plan and prioritize functions based on your requirements.
    • Entry-Level: Basic cleaning functionality, random or methodical navigation, ideal for smaller spaces.
    • Mid-Range: Improved navigation, stronger suction, more smart functions, good balance of efficiency and price.
    • High-End: Advanced navigation (LiDAR mapping), premium functions, remarkable cleaning performance, frequently with self-emptying dustbins and more sophisticated app control.

Keeping Your Robot Vacuum:

To ensure your robot vacuum operates optimally and lasts longer, routine upkeep is necessary:

  • Empty the Dustbin Regularly: Ideally after each cleaning cycle or as required.
  • Tidy the Brush Roll and Side Brushes: Remove hair and debris that can get tangled around the brushes.
  • Tidy or Replace Filters: Follow maker suggestions for filter maintenance.
  • Clean Sensors Clean: Dust and particles can obstruct sensors, affecting navigation.
  • Look for Obstructions: Periodically inspect wheels and moving parts for any blockages.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s) about Robot Vacuum Cleaners:

Q1: Are robot vacuum best vacuum worth the investment?

A: For numerous, yes. Robot vacuums use significant convenience by automating a repeated chore. They are exceptional for everyday upkeep cleaning, keeping floorings regularly tidier and minimizing the need for regular manual vacuuming.

Q2: How typically should I run my robot vacuum?

A: It depends upon your requirements and lifestyle. Daily cleaning is perfect for high-traffic areas or homes with pets. For less hectic households, running it a few times a week might be sufficient. Scheduling is a terrific feature to automate this process.

Q3: Can a robot vacuum completely replace a standard vacuum cleaner?

A: While robot vacuums are exceptional for day-to-day surface cleaning, they might not completely replace a traditional vacuum for deep cleaning jobs, reaching tight corners, or cleaning upholstery. They are best deemed a complement to, instead of a full replacement for, traditional vacuuming.

Q4: Do robot vacuums work well on dark carpets?

A: Some older or less sophisticated robot vacuums can have difficulty discovering dark carpets, in some cases mistaking them for ledges and avoiding them. Nevertheless, lots of contemporary models are developed to browse dark surfaces efficiently. Inspect item specs and evaluations if you have dark carpets.

Q5: How long do robot vacuum cleaners usually last?

A: The life-span of a robot vacuum depends on elements like brand quality, frequency of usage, and maintenance. Normally, a well-kept robot vacuum can last for numerous years, typically ranging from 3 to 7 years. Battery life may break down in time and need replacement ultimately.
